What Does a Car Locksmith Do?

A car locksmith focuses on automotive security. They are trained to manage a wide range of concerns related to locks, keys, and security systems in automobiles. Here are some of the main services they offer:

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ication

    • Lost or Stolen Keys: If a car owner loses their keys, a locksmith can produce a new set using the vehicle's distinct key code or by translating the lock.
    • Replicate Keys: Creating an extra set of keys for benefit or for relative.
  2. Key Extraction

    • Broken Keys: Sometimes keys break off inside the lock. A car locksmith has the proficiency to securely extract the broken key without harming the lock.
  3. Lock Repair and Replacement

    • Damaged Locks: If a car lock is harmed due to wear and tear or an attempted burglary, a locksmith can repair or replace it.
    • Rekeying: Changing the internal pins of a lock to make it deal with a new set of keys, making sure the old keys no longer work.
  4. High-Security Key Services

    • Transponder Keys: Modern lorries typically use transponder keys, which have a chip that interacts with the car's security system. Car locksmiths can program and replace these keys.
    • Remote Car Keys: Repairing or replacing remote car keys, including those with integrated keyless entry systems.
  5. Car Lockout Assistance

    • Emergency Lockout: If you lock yourself out of your car, a locksmith can quickly and safely open the vehicle.
    • Trunk Lockout: Assistance with unlocking the trunk if you accidentally lock your keys inside.
  6. Ignition Repair and Replacement

    • Run-down Ignitions: Over time, the ignition switch can wear, making it challenging to start the car. A locksmith can repair or replace the ignition switch.
  7. Keyless Entry Systems

    • Installation and Programming: Installing and programming keyless entry systems for included convenience and security.
  8. Vehicle Security Consultation

    • Security Assessments: Providing recommendations on enhancing the security of your vehicle, including suggestions for extra locks or alarms.

Tools of the Trade

Car locksmith professionals use a variety of specialized tools to perform their tasks effectively and efficiently. Here are a few of the essential tools in their toolbox:

  • Key Cutting Machines: These devices can duplicate keys quickly and properly.
  • Lock Decoder: A gadget used to figure out the key code for a lock.
  • Lock Picking Tools: For emergency lockouts, locksmith professionals use these tools to open locks without causing damage.
  • Transponder Key Programmer: This gadget is utilized to program transponder keys to deal with a car's security system.
  • Laser Key Cutting Machine: For high-precision key cutting, especially for complex key styles.
  • Ignition Cylinder Puller: A tool utilized to get rid of the ignition cylinder for repair or replacement.
  • Pin Extractors: Used to eliminate broken pins from locks during repairs.

FAQs About Car Locksmiths

Q: How do I find a respectable car locksmith?

  • A: Look for locksmiths with certifications from professional companies such as the Associated Locksmiths of America (ALOA). Read online evaluations and ask for recommendations from pals or household. Constantly check for a license and insurance coverage before working with a locksmith.

Q: Can a car locksmith open my car without damaging it?

  • A: Yes, professional car locksmith professionals use specialized tools and techniques to open locks without causing damage. They are trained to handle a range of lock types and can typically access to your vehicle rapidly and securely.

Q: How long does it require to have a brand-new key made?

  • A: The time it requires to make a new key depends upon the kind of key and the complexity of the lock. Simple key duplications can take simply a few minutes, while transponder key programming may take longer, frequently 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Is it legal to have a locksmith make a key for my car?

  • A: Yes, it is legal as long as you can prove ownership of the vehicle. Many locksmith professionals will require identification and a legitimate factor for needing a new key.

Q: Can car locksmiths program modern keyless entry systems?

  • A: Yes, numerous car locksmiths are geared up to program and set up keyless entry systems. They have the necessary tools and knowledge to ensure that your brand-new system works effortlessly with your vehicle.

The Future of Car Locksmithing

As innovation advances, the role of the car locksmith is progressing. Modern automobiles are increasingly equipped with sophisticated security systems, including keyless entry and clever key innovation. Car locksmiths are continually updating their abilities and acquiring brand-new tools to stay up to date with these developments. Here are some trends to watch:

  • Increased Use of Smart Technology: More vehicles are including incorporated wise systems that can be accessed through mobile phones or other gadgets.
  • Biometric Locks: Some luxury automobiles are experimenting with biometric locks, such as finger print or facial recognition, which will need specialized understanding from locksmith professionals.
  • Remote Services: With the increase of mobile innovation, car locksmiths are offering more remote services, such as key programming through smart device apps.
